Abstract
With the continuing innovation in night vision and multispectral imaging technologies, the requirements for more sophisticated test systems continue to increase. Various manufacturers of Visible and Near Infrared (V-NIR) cameras and detection systems need to verify the lowest detectable light level and check system performance at very low light levels as well as recovery from exposure to typical daytime light levels. Typical low level requirements are in the range of 10-4 to 10-6 foot-lamberts, equivalent to starlight radiance levels; typical daytime light levels are 103 foot-lamberts. There is a relatively straightforward approach to producing low light level output using "neutral" density filters to reduce the light to the proper level. Although neutral density filters are not spectrally neutral over the entire V-NIR wavelength range. For some test applications the loss of spectral fidelity is unacceptable for tests of sensor response. The challenge was to create an adjustable output V-NIR source that maintains the color temperature setting over the entire output range. This paper explains how the requirement of True Color Temperature Low Light Level source is met and the benefits compared to prior methods. In addition how the daylight level is also met with the same source. Once the high and low light levels are achieved in a stable and repeatable manner and are calibrated; the unique tests that can be performed with this source are discussed.
